Docker安装MySQL并使用Navicat连接

访问DockerHub中的MySQL镜像库地址,可以查看不同版本的MySQL镜像。最新版本的MySQL镜像可通过hub.docker.com查看,使用docker search mysql命令可以获取更多可用版本。拉取最新版本的MySQL镜像时,注意可选的tag标签,通常标记为最新版(latest)。拉取后,可通过命令验证镜像是否成功下载到本地。创建并运行一...
Docker安装MySQL并使用Navicat连接
MySQL是一个开放源码的关系数据库管理系统,其广泛应用于互联网上的各种网站。因为其体积小、速度快、总体拥有成本低,特别是开放源码这一特点,使得许多中小型网站选择MySQL作为数据库,以降低总体拥有成本。

访问DockerHub中的MySQL镜像库地址,可以查看不同版本的MySQL镜像。最新版本的MySQL镜像可通过hub.docker.com查看,使用docker search mysql命令可以获取更多可用版本。

拉取最新版本的MySQL镜像时,注意可选的tag标签,通常标记为最新版(latest)。拉取后,可通过命令验证镜像是否成功下载到本地。

创建并运行一个MySQL容器,需使用相关参数说明,确保数据库服务正常启动。

验证MySQL容器的创建和运行状态,通常通过命令进入容器内部并运行MySQL服务。

MySQL容器创建成功后,需开启远程访问权限。首先切换数据库,然后为root用户分配远程访问权限,注意默认设置通常已包括远程访问,但为保险起见,进行切换。之后,强制刷新权限服务器配置3306的开放端口。

在使用Navicat连接MySQL8时,可能会遇到“Authentication plugin ‘caching_sha2_password’ cannot be loaded:xxxx”的错误。这是因为MySQL8之前的密码加密规则为mysql_native_password,而从MySQL8之后,加密规则变更为caching_sha2_password。解决此问题的步骤如下:进入MySQL数据库,选择数据库,更改密码加密方式为mysql_native_password,连接时输入密码,刷新权限。

完成上述步骤后,即可使用Navicat成功连接MySQL数据库,进行相应的操作和管理。2024-09-29
mengvlog 阅读 36 次 更新于 2025-09-11 08:34:55 我来答关注问题0
  •  翡希信息咨询 群晖-第3章-Docker安装mysql

    打开Docker套件 首先,登录到你的群晖NAS的管理界面,找到并打开Docker套件。Docker套件是群晖提供的一个容器化应用平台,允许你在NAS上运行各种容器化应用。搜索MySQL镜像 在Docker套件中,点击左侧的“注册表”选项,然后在搜索框中输入“mysql”。在搜索结果中,选择第一个官方MySQL镜像,并点击“下载”按...

  • docker pull mysql:8.4.0 启动一个mysql容器,查看数据文件、配置文件存放路径 此容器为临时容器,使用完毕后需销毁。启动容器 docker run -d -p 3306:3306 --name mysql -e MYSQL_ROOT_PASSWORD=root --name mysql-temp mysql:8.4.0 进入容器中查看数据文件目录 执行命令:mysql -uroot -proot...

  • 确认 Docker 已安装:在进行任何操作之前,请确保 Docker 已在您的系统上正确安装并运行。拉取 MySQL 8.0 镜像:使用以下命令从 Docker Hub 下载最新版本的 MySQL 8.0 镜像:bashdocker pull mysql:8.03. 运行容器: 使用 docker run 命令创建并运行一个名为 mysql8 的容器,同时设置环境变量 MYS...

  •  文暄生活科普 如何使用 Docker 安装 MySQL 8.0

    安装前需确认 Docker 已安装。步骤一:拉取 MySQL 8.0 镜像,使用命令从 Docker Hub 下载最新版本的 MySQL 8.0 镜像。步骤二:运行容器,使用命令 `docker run` 创建并运行名为 `mysql8` 的容器,设置环境变量 `MYSQL_ROOT_PASSWORD` 为自定义密码,同时将内部端口 3306 映射到主机的外部端口 330...

  •  深空见闻 docker安装mysql,启动就停止

    Docker安装MySQL后启动就停止的问题可能由多种原因引起,以下是一些可能的解决方案:检查配置文件:确保MySQL的配置文件(如my.cnf或my.ini)语法正确,没有遗漏或错误的配置项。特别注意配置文件中的参数值设置是否正确,以及是否涉及到单位(如KB、MB等)的参数值单位是否正确。错误的配置可能导致MySQL服务...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部